Session 4: Subsurface and Surface Integration

19 Aug 2026
Merbau 1

Session Managers:

  • Abbas Khaksar, Global Geomechanics Advisor, Baker Hughes
  • Vikash Kumar, Staff Well Engineer, Brunei Shell Petroleum
  • Noppanan Nopsiri, Senior Engineer, Well Engineering, PTTEP


Modern sand management should integrate subsurface and surface facilities through system thinking or a Produce-to-Limit strategy. By linking reservoir characteristics & geomechanics principles, downhole sand control, surface infrastructure, integrated operating envelopes, standard practices and innovative thinking, operators can maximize recovery while protecting well integrity and facilities.

This session explores the technical synergy required to maintain safe operating envelopes and prevent system-wide failure through case studies. Focus areas include driving project value through cross-disciplinary optimization, integrated change management, real-time monitoring for end-to-end performance optimization, maintaining barrier integrity, data-driven workflows, balancing sand exclusion with surface tolerance, and cross discipline ways of working that maximize total project value over field life.
